Preparation and Performance Evaluation of a Self‐Generated Particle Plugging Agent Based on Thermosetting Resin

open access: yesAsia-Pacific Journal of Chemical Engineering, EarlyView.
ABSTRACT A thermosetting in situ curing resin microsphere system has been developed. It has controllable phase transition time and particle size. This system addresses the current challenges of low strength, shear susceptibility, and short phase transition time in polymer microsphere blockers and thermoplastic particle blockers.

A mathematical model of a single main rotor helicopter for piloted simulation [PDF]

open access: yes
A mathematical model, suitable for piloted simulation of the flying qualities of helicopters, is a nonlinear, total force and moment model of a single main rotor helicopter.
